forager: A Python package and web interface for modeling mental search

Abstract: Analyzing data from the verbal fluency task (e.g., “name all the animals you can in a minute”) is of interest to both memory researchers and clinicians due to its broader implications for memory search and retrieval. Recent work has proposed several computational models to examine nuanced differences in search behavior, which can provide insights into the mechanisms underlying memory search.
